Spirtokouto (2003)
Drama

During an unbearably hot Athenian summer, a cramped flat becomes a hellish urban battlefield for an ornamental paterfamilias and his family. Now, ugly truths and deleterious words become wea... Read allDuring an unbearably hot Athenian summer, a cramped flat becomes a hellish urban battlefield for an ornamental paterfamilias and his family. Now, ugly truths and deleterious words become weapons in a dirty war.     great filming and maximum tense in a hot summer day in Athens

    Its a film about a non ordinary day of a non ordinary family that has maximum tense and zero tolerance for each other. The rhythm is furious and the shocking language keeps the interest to the highest degree. The family is totally non functional and clearly everyone has its own agenda and set of priorities A hot day in the middle of the summer is the perfect ignition for a non stop blame game between members of middle - low class family in an ugly Athenian suburb. Errikos Litsis is simply unforgettable in the role of the father as he has to cope with all members of the family without having any thing to lose any more. There are lines and scenes difficult to forget in this "slice of life" movie by Y. Economides. The language is totally sharp and some times goes to the limit but this is totally supported by the script and by the "stormy" rhythm of the film. Surely the best film of Y. Economides and one of the surprises of the Greek independent cinema.

    People who resemble matches and only need some stimuli to be on fire.

    "Spirtokouto" is a movie that is really hard to watch. From the very beginning till the very end, one can sympathize with the main character, who suffers diverse psychological deaths (as depicted by black-and-white stop shots).

    "Spirtokouto" is the greek word for matchbox. People who resemble matches and only need some stimuli to be on fire.

    Despite that it is a gripping movie from the very first scene, "Spirtokouto" is a bit excessive, as far as verbal violence is concerned. Also, the viewer can't figure out much about the characters' past, except perhaps for the part of Dimitris (Mitsos ;)) which is developed fairly well. Even so, the movie is more than a mere depiction of the miserable life of a Greek family which might very well exist.

    The writers manage to discuss successfully several aspects of every day life in Greece and even discuss some social phenomena. While one cannot argue of course that what is presented is typical of a greek family, it might well be said that it is not a very distant reality for a part of the greek population.

    Despite any disadvantages, the film a noticeably good try about society, it could be an example of realistic film-making that is definitely worth seeing. 7.5/10

    Brilliant

    Very rarely a film can capture the thin line between sanity and insanity in our daily lives. The director manages to detail the drama of a dysfunctional family without being overly dramatic, no good guys, no bad guys, just people on the verge of a nervous breakdown. His use of the anti-aesthetic works perfectly and adds to the built up of the storyline.

    This is not a "Greek" movie. This family can be found anywhere where urban migration run amok. It could be south American, Mediterranean, or any other industrial country.

    All in all a great film, not for everyone, but definitely worth watching!
